How Does Chris Evert Spend His Money?

In 2018, when she put her Florida estate up for sale, supporters did catch a glimpse into her extravagant way of life, and although she doesn’t show off her riches, Chris Evert possesses a substantial fortune.

Set on 5 acres in Boca Raton, Florida, this former mansion boasts a private library, a fully equipped kitchen, and a formal sitting room. It also features eight spacious bedrooms, each with its own private bathroom.

Outside, there is a nine-car garage and two guest houses, a central swimming pool, a lush golf course, and a full-size tennis court. Additionally, there is an outdoor kitchen.

Listed for a little over $4 million, this residence truly showcases the astounding wealth of Chris Evert.

Chris Evert’s Career Earnings

Chris Evert, one of the wealthiest tennis players in the world, has earned a significant amount of money throughout her career. It is safe to say that.

Although she has never revealed her complete income, we do possess some details about how she has acquired such great wealth.

  • Throughout her professional tennis career, Chris Evert accumulated an estimated $9 million, which is equivalent to $30 million when adjusted for inflation.
  • Chris Evert was the pioneer female in the history of tennis to acquire $1 million in prize money.
  • Evert has made millions from endorsements and acted as a representative for Rolex for an undisclosed sum.

    Awards & Achievements

    Chris Evert has garnered a great deal of acclaim for her extensive and prosperous professional journey.

    While all of her honors and recognition are remarkable, certain ones are particularly notable due to their importance.

    Here are some of the most notable accolades and accomplishments from Chris Evert’s professional journey:

  • Chris Evert was chosen as the Female Athlete of the Year by the Associated Press four times, in 1974, 1979, 1977, and 1980.
  • In 1976, Sports Illustrated awarded her the exclusive title of Sportswoman of the Year.
  • In 1985, the Sports Women’s Foundation bestowed upon her the title of the Greatest Female Athlete of the Past 25 Years.
  • Evert was the fourth player in history to be unanimously chosen for induction into the International Tennis Hall of Fame in 1995.
  • In 2013, Evert was given a special honor from the International Tennis Hall of Fame for her exceptional achievements both on and off the court.

    Highlights

    Chris Evert has achieved a lot throughout her long career on the tennis court, gaining recognition as well as other accomplishments.

    Here are some of the top highlights of Chris Evert’s professional journey:

  • Chris Evert served as the president of the Women’s Tennis Association from 1975 to 1976 and again from 1983 to 1991.
  • In 1996, Chris Evert and her sibling John established the Evert Tennis Academy.
  • In 1997, she was honored with the Philippe Chatrier Award, the highest recognition given by the International Tennis Federation.
  • In 2001, she was honored with the Jean Borotra Sportsmanship Award by the International Club.
  • In 2012, she was ranked number nine by The Tennis Channel among the 100 Greatest Players of All-Time.

  • Early Life

    Christine Marie Evert was born December 21st, 1954, in Fort Lauderdale, Florida, to Colette and Jimmy Evert, as one of five children.

    When she was only five years old, she started taking lessons to become the number one female player in America, and her father Evert was her professional tennis coach.

    In 1969, Evert took part in her first senior tournament in her hometown, but regrettably, she was beaten in the semi-finals by Mary-Ann Eisel.

    In 1970, Margaret Court, the top-ranked player globally, triumphed over Evert to claim victory in the national under-16 championship.
